August 2026 Partial Lunar Eclipse Nears Totality, Misses India
A partial lunar eclipse will happen on August 27 and 28, 2026.
During an eclipse, Earth’s shadow passes over the Moon.
People in the United States will see it begin on the night of August 27.
Many other places will see it on August 28.
The eclipse will be visible across much of North and South America and parts of Europe and Africa.
People in India will not be able to see it.
Most of the Moon will enter Earth’s darkest shadow, but a small part will remain outside it.
The covered part may look dark and slightly copper-colored.
It is called a partial eclipse because the Moon will not be completely covered.
The partial lunar eclipse begins on August 27, 2026, in the United States and occurs on August 28 in many other regions.
In New Delhi, the penumbral phase starts at 6:53:58 AM, followed by the partial phase at 8:03:54 AM local time.
The eclipse reaches maximum at 9:42:53 AM in New Delhi and ends partially at 11:21:59 AM.
The eclipse will not be visible from Delhi or any other part of India.
At maximum eclipse, about 93% of the Moon’s diameter and 96.2% of its area will be inside Earth’s umbra.

Quotes
NASA
The US space agency cited for explaining the eclipse’s appearance and extent.
“At maximum eclipse, about 93% of the Moon's diameter will be inside Earth's dark central shadow, called the umbra. The Moon will not be completely covered, but it can look dramatically darkened, with a rusty, coppery tint along the covered edge.”
